Finellach has handed over his Grand Culture Mod to the control of myself, along with the assistance of Semi-Lobster.
http://forum.paradoxplaza.com/forum/showthread.php?p=4249801
Everything is more or less up for discussion, but
1) Tags are not unlimited in number. That means that many areas of the map will be very misrepresented. But we do not face a choice of perfect representation versus awful representation. The choice lies in prioritizing, in order to get the best out of an imperfect and limited set of options.
2) Tags will be assigned by their historical and gameplay enjoyabilty significance, along with considerations of cultural and linguistic differences. So it maybe true that Permian Finnic differed more from Karelian Finnic than French from Italian, but the cultural differences between Franks and Italians outway Finnic cultural differences in historical significance from the point of view of this game.
3) Don't expect to sway conservative opinion by grand, but vague statements unsubstantiated by good historical evidence.
4) In the knowledge that culture-threads are prone to provoke passion, please everyone make points with as much courtesy as possible. While firm statements may draw attention to significant and important argument or perspective, they are just as likely to make a person mad, produce a flame war, and even have the thread closed.
5) The setup as it stands was the result of long discussions and few changes were made absent mindedly. Please, if you can, read the previous thread.
For all new cultures, It'd be great to produce and discuss character name lists, if pos. in the default female-male alphabetical order found in the db/character_names.csv file.
